Description
The MAX8716 evaluation kit (EV kit) demonstrates the MAX8716's standard application circuit. This dual-PWM synchronous DC-DC converter steps down high-voltage batteries and/or AC adapters, generating main supplies for notebook computers.

The MAX8716 EV kit provides dual +5V and +3.3V output voltages from +6V to +24V battery input range. It delivers up to 5A output current for the +5V output and 5A for the +3.3V output with 95% efficiency. The EV kit operates at 300kHz switching frequency and has superior line- and load-transient response.

This EV kit is a fully assembled and tested circuit board. Both outputs are adjustable between +1.0V and +5.5V by changing feedback resistors R19, R20, R21, and R22.

Key Features   Applications/Uses
  • +6V to +24V Input Voltage Range
  • Output Voltages
    +3.3V at 5A (Adjustable from +1.0V to +5.5V)
    +5.0V at 5A (Adjustable from +1.0V to +5.5V)
  • 300kHz Switching Frequency
  • Independently Selectable PWM, Skip, and Low- Noise-Mode Operation
  • Independent Power-Good Outputs
  • Low-Profile Components
  • Fully Assembled and Tested
